Thatching is the process of removing the layer of dead lawn, roots, and natural debris that collects between the soil and living lawn, which can restrain water, air, and nutrient absorption. Excessive thatch can result in shallow root systems, increased bug problems, and unequal development. Strategies for thatching consist of manual raking or making use of specialized dethatching devices that lifts and gets rid of the layer without destructive healthy turf The process is often followed by aeration, overseeding, or fertilization to promote healthy healing and development. Regular thatching ensures better soil-to-grass contact, improves nutrient uptake, and keeps a lush, resistant lawn. Including thatching into lawn care routines improves both the appearance and long-lasting health of grass.
